News summary

Lee Castleton, a former subpostmaster, has initiated legal proceedings against the Post Office and Fujitsu, becoming the first individual to sue in the aftermath of the Horizon IT scandal, which has been labeled the largest miscarriage of justice in British history. Castleton aims to have the civil action taken against him in 2007, which resulted in bankruptcy and significant legal costs, overturned or set aside. He claims that the judgment against him was obtained by fraud and expresses skepticism regarding the Post Office's compensation schemes for wrongfully convicted individuals. His lawyer emphasized that the case represents a 'David versus Goliath' battle against the Post Office, which allegedly used Castleton as an example to deter others from contesting the flawed Horizon system. A Post Office spokesperson acknowledged the impact of the scandal on victims and committed to engaging in the legal process. Castleton's legal action follows a public inquiry that revealed the Post Office's awareness of the potential effects on him during the original proceedings.
